Abstract

Methods of stimulating biogenic production of a metabolic product with enhanced hydrogen content are described. The methods may include accessing a consortium of microorganisms in a geologic formation that includes a carbonaceous material. They may also include providing hydrogen and one or more phosphorous compounds to the microorganisms. The combination of the hydrogen and phosphorous compounds stimulates the consortium to metabolize the carbonaceous material into the metabolic product with enhanced hydrogen content. Also, methods of stimulating biogenic production of a metabolic product with enhanced hydrogen content by providing a carboxylate compound, such as acetate, to a consortium of microorganisms is described. The carboxylate compound stimulates the consortium to metabolize carbonaceous material in the formation into the metabolic product with enhanced hydrogen content.

Claims (19)

1. A method of stimulating biogenic production of methane, the method comprising:

accessing microorganisms in a geologic formation that includes a carbonaceous material;

providing the microorganisms with an acetate compound introduced from outside the geologic formation,

wherein the acetate compound is an activation agent for the microorganisms to metabolize carbonaceous material in the formation into the methane.

2. The method of claim 1 , wherein the acetate compound is acetic acid.

3. The method of claim 1 , wherein the acetate compound is an alkali metal or alkali earth metal salt of acetic acid.

4. The method of claim 3 , wherein the acetate compound comprises sodium acetate or potassium acetate.

5. The method of claim 1 , wherein the method further comprises providing a yeast extract to the microorganisms.

6. A method of activating microorganisms in a geologic formation to produce methane, the method comprising:

accessing the microorganisms in the formation; and

providing the microorganisms with an acetate compound introduced from outside the geologic formation,

wherein the acetate compound is an activation agent for the microorganisms to metabolize carbonaceous material in the formation into the methane.

7. The method of claim 6 , wherein the acetate compound comprises acetic acid or an acetic acid salt.

8. The method of claim 7 , wherein the acetic acid salt comprises sodium acetate or potassium acetate.

9. The method of claim 6 , wherein the providing of the acetate compound comprises adding the acetate compound to formation water in the formation.

10. The method of claim 9 , wherein adding the acetate compound increases the acetate concentration in the formation water to about 10 mM or more.

11. The method of claim 9 , wherein adding the acetate compound increases the acetate concentration in the formation water to about 15 mM or more.

12. The method of claim 9 , wherein the method comprises maintaining the acetate concentration in the formation water at about 10 mM or more for at least 60 days.

13. The method of claim 9 , wherein the method comprises maintaining the acetate concentration in the formation water at about 10 mM or more for at least 90 days.
